Ameriprise Financial Inc. grew its stake in shares of NETGEAR, Inc. (NASDAQ:NTGR - Free Report) by 30.7%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 116,525 shares of the communications equipment provider's stock after buying an additional 27,379 shares during the period. Ameriprise Financial Inc. owned 0.41% of NETGEAR worth $3,248,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

NETGEAR (NASDAQ:NTGR -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, April 30th. The communications equipment provider reported $0.02 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of ($0.35) by $0.37. NETGEAR had a net margin of 1.83% and a negative return on equity of 9.24%. The business had revenue of $162.06 million during the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$152.24 million. During the same quarter in the prior year, the company posted ($0.28) EPS. The business's revenue for the quarter was down 1.5% on a year-over-year basis. Equities research analysts predict that NETGEAR, Inc. will post -1.84 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

NETGEAR, Inc provides connectivity solutions the Americas; Europe, the Middle East, Africa; and the Asia Pacific. The company operates in two segments, Connected Home, and NETGEAR for Business. The Connected Home segment offers Wi-Fi routers and home Wi-Fi mesh systems, Wi-Fi hotspots, digital displays, broadband modems, Wi-Fi gateways, Wi-Fi range extenders, powerline adapters, and Wi-Fi network adapters; and provides value-added service offerings, including security and privacy, technical support, and parental controls.
